Why spaceship is crucial for the structure on the moon
Although the moon is not Elon Musk’s favorite starship destination – he has an eye on Mars – it may be the largest business in the rocket.
This is because it was designed in such a way that it flies overloading payloads to the moon, lands on the surface of the moon and then starts again towards the earth.
In addition, both phases of the rocket should be reusable, which could reduce the space costs “by an order of magnitude”, “Brendan Rosseau, a teaching scholarship at the Harvard Business School, which has written a book about the space industry and is now working for SpaceX competitor Blue Origin, said BI.
This super-heavy elevator with a reduced price needs many companies to start their biggest plans for the moon: tourism and mining companies.
Take a look at the two companies based in Texas this week that have landed spaceships on the moon.
The Blue Ghost Mission of Firefly Aerospace landed on the moon on Sunday and was loaded with experiments to test the moon surface and the floor. Intuitive machines landed on the moon for the second time on Thursday. His Athena Lander wears a mobile network and a drilling experiment.
Both missions aimed to test technologies that will be of crucial importance for mining on the moon – Although Athena landed on the side, he couldn’t get enough sunlight on his solar collectors and ended his mission early.
In order to finally reduce ice and minerals on the moon, companies have to fly in heavy devices such as harvesting, Steve Altemus, CEO of intuitive machines, to BI in December.
“You have to bring larger masses to the moon to have a sustainable human presence on the moon. Habitats, human landers – there are many elements that have to be maintained in the moon,” said Altemus.
How strong is the spaceship?
Starship can carry up to 100 tons (110 tons) to the moon, said SpaceX President and Coo Gwynne Shotwell in a NASA press conference in 2019. That is about 16 James Webb World space telescopes or about a quarter of the space.
In order to put this in the right perspective, the Saturn V rockets that started the Apollo missions were only able to carry 50 tons to the moon.
“In order to have a persistent economy around the moon, we need a strong beacon,” said Altemus.
Starship competition
The new Glenn Rocket from Blue Origin could also be transferred to the super-heavy moon lift task, but it is still in its development than in its region and only for the reuse of its booster.
NASA has its own overloading lift vehicle called Space Launch System, which has flown an unwritten test flight around the moon.
However, SLS is behind the schedule and the budget that one of his strongest supporters recently asked for an “off-ramp”, and Boeing expects the program to be canceled, ARS Technica reported.
The agency has already recorded the Starship with the Starship with its next astronauts on the moon and for the first time since 1972, put boots on the surface of the lunar.
The spaceship still has to hold onto landing
SpaceX must also prove that the spaceship can make its promise.
So far, the starting system has flown into space a few times. His super heavy booster returned to earth in one piece and caught by two “chopsticks” on the starting tower.
The spaceship spaces itself has returned from sub orbital heights to land on the floor in one piece, but only returns from the room to inject into the ocean.
The return from a spatial flight to the ground is an important step in the development of the vehicle. So one day SpaceX will recycle spaceships and keep flying.
NASA plans to bring its first astronauts to the moon in 2027. Musk said on X in September that the Starship could fly its first crew flights to Mars in four years.
Both NASA and SpaceX have defined optimistic schedules for these milestones in the past and both have repeatedly withdrawn their data.
“We don’t know where the spaceship is going. Maybe it will never be completely reusable. Maybe you will never nail a quick reuse of the upper stage,” said Berger. Nevertheless, no starting system was so powerful and was able to reuse its booster.
“I think it will be almost revolutionary, no matter what happens,” he said.
